Smart Contract Design Flaws

Architecture

Smart contract design flaws frequently stem from suboptimal architectural choices, impacting the overall robustness and security of the system. Layered designs, while promoting modularity, can introduce vulnerabilities if inter-layer communication isn’t rigorously secured. A monolithic architecture, conversely, increases the attack surface and complicates auditing processes, particularly within complex crypto derivatives platforms. Careful consideration of the interaction between on-chain and off-chain components is paramount to mitigate risks associated with oracle manipulation and data integrity.